Job summary

The United Illuminating Company, a subsidiary of Avangrid, seeks a Lead Analyst to oversee environmental compliance and permitting for utility operations and capital projects in Orange, CT. You will manage programs, regulatory reporting, and audits, coordinating with agencies, stakeholders, and project teams.

The ideal candidate holds a bachelor's in an environmental field with 7+ years' experience, strong regulatory writing, and familiarity with permits for construction and remediation.

Obtenga más información sobre igualdad en el empleo en este enlace Si usted es una persona con una discapacidad o un veterano discapacitado que no puede utilizar nuestra herramienta en línea para buscar o aplicar a un empleo, puede solicitar una adaptación razonable poniéndose en contacto con nuestro departamento de Recursos Humanos en el 203-499-2777 o en careers@avangrid.comSeptember-5-2026**About Avangrid:** Avangrid, Inc. is a leading energy company in the United States working to meet the growing demand for energy for homes and businesses across the nation through service, innovation, and continued investments by expanding grid infrastructure and energy generation projects. Avangrid has offices in Connecticut, New York, Massachusetts, Maine and Oregon, including operations in 23 states with approximately $47 billion in assets, and has two primary lines of business: networks and power. Through its networks business, Avangrid owns and operates eight electric and natural gas utilities, serving more than 3.3 million customers in New York and New England. Through its power generation business, Avangrid owns and operates more than 75 energy generation facilities across the United States producing 10.5 GW of power for over 3.1 million customers. Avangrid employs approximately 8,000 people and has been recognized by JUST Capital as one of the JUST 100 companies – a ranking of America’s best corporate citizens – in 2025 for the fifth consecutive year. The company was named among the World’s Most Ethical Companies in 2025 for the seventh consecutive year by the Ethisphere Institute. Avangrid is a member of the group of companies controlled by Iberdrola, S.A. For more information, visit www.avangrid.com.
